Our verdict is Benign. Variant got -11 ACMG points: 0P and 11B. BP4_StrongBP6_ModerateBP7BS2

The NM_001525.3(HCRTR1):c.237A>G(p.Thr79=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00419 in 1,614,126 control chromosomes in the GnomAD database, including 14 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
HCRTR1 (HGNC:4848): (hypocretin receptor 1) The protein encoded by this gene is a G-protein coupled receptor involved in the regulation of feeding behavior. The encoded protein selectively binds the hypothalamic neuropeptide orexin A. A related gene (HCRTR2) encodes a G-protein coupled receptor that binds orexin A and orexin B.
